It's been reported in a number of places, all I can say is that I wouldn't hold your breath.
Spain (not just Valencia) would have to create a special visa to facilitate an extention to the Schengen 90 day rule and would have to make it inclusive of all 3rd country nationals.
We're Third Country nationals. Just like Russians, Americans, Chinese or whatever. It's wishful thinking.
